Job description: Business Development Manager – Power Systems / Power System Protection / Electric Utility- GTA, Winnipeg or Vancouver Based
Our client, a QMS-certified manufacturer of digital fault recording systems and protective relays, seeks a professional, innovative, and detailed individual for the position of Business Development Manager for their growing operations.
If you are a self-starter, customer relationship focused, customer service oriented, a dynamic team player, technically well versed with Power Systems in general and with Power System Protection in particular, enjoy customer interaction as your profession and are looking to advance in your career, then this may be the position for you!
The Business Manager is responsible for developing business in the assigned region, managing activities of channel partners, and for the development & implementation of business strategies. Multi-tasking and time management are critical prerequisites for the role.
Travel up to 50% may be required.
Responsibilities:
- Develop relationships with customers to ensure a smooth flow of information. You are the key to new and repeat business.
- Develop key strategic accounts and relationships with channel partners.
- Identify strategic accounts and develop a strategy for penetration.
- Promote the company’s products within target accounts.
- Develop and implement a business plan for the region every quarter.
- Maintain thorough knowledge of the company’s products and applications.
- Maintain awareness of competitive offerings and market positioning.
- Report regularly on progress, prospective customer feedback, developing industry issues, and competitive activities.
- Participate in company marketing and sales activities and industry technical meetings and conferences.
- Follow and improve marketing, sales, and engineering quality procedures.
- No direct report for this position.
Qualifications:
- Degree in Electrical Engineering or equivalent work experience.
- Minimum 5 years experience in the protection of electric power systems (must have power system experience).
- Proven track record in selling to utilities or complex technical sales in a related field at the senior level.
- At least 10 years’ experience in selling complex technology.
- Demonstrated track record of successfully penetrating large accounts in a complex selling environment.
- Excellent technical training, speaking and writing skills.
- Experience with protective relay applications and industry practices.
- Ability to travel up to 50%.
- Ability to learn new skills and assume new responsibilities.
- Ability to work cooperatively in a team environment.
- Background check results in satisfactory level.
- Negative drug test result(s).
- Ability to work independently or closely with others.
- Very strong computer and business software skills.
- Exceptional organization and “get it done” skills.
